L-687,306: a functionally selective and potent muscarinic M1 receptor agonist
1992
Abstract The oxadiazole L-687,306 is a high affinity muscarinic agonist with a N-methylscopolamine/ oxotremorine-M binding profile predictive of a partial agonist. L-687,306 showed marked selectivity in functional pharmacological assays. L-687,306 was a partial agonist at muscarinic M 1 receptors in the rat ganglion but a high affinity competitive antagonist at guinea-pig cardiac M 2 and ileal M 3 muscarinic receptors. This compound gives an opportunity to study receptor reserve involved in muscarinic receptors in vitro and in vivo.
